#4a4503 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4a4503 is composed of 29% red, 27.1%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 6.8% magenta, 95.9% yellow and 71% black. It has a hue angle of 55.8 degrees, a saturation of 92.2% and a lightness of 15.1%. #4a4503 color hex could be obtained by blending #948a06 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

● #4a4503 color description : Very dark yellow [Olive tone].
#4a4503 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4a4503 has RGB values of R:74, G:69,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.07, Y:0.96, K:0.71. Its decimal value is 4867331.
